334: Wasteland
Wasteland |
Title text: You make forgetting look so easy. |
Explanation
At the beginning of the comic, Cueball is wandering around in a barren area, supposedly a desert, thinking about his ex-partner, in which he, at first, appears to be fondly remembering him/her, but the last two boxes explain that he is trying to take a long walk to forget him/her, and is obviously not very good at it.
The title text implies that his ex-partner had easily forgotten him, and he wishes that he could forget more easily. It's also possible that he means that it's so hard to forget him/her that forgetting anything else is simple in comparison to it.
There is a similar twist in comics 71: In the Trees and 1042: Never.

Transcript
- [Cueball is walking through a wasteland talking to himself.]
- I am alone in this wasteland, a thousand miles from you.
- But I haven't forgotten the feel of your skin, your mischievous smile.
- You'd think a thousand miles would be enough.
- I guess I'll keep walking.
